Default I fixed my car!

I had my headlights pushed back so there was kind of a nasty space between the headlights and the corners. So I popped the hood and took a lot inside and saw this screw that was attaching the light to some angular metal thing. So I took a Screwdriver and turn it and the headlight slowly popped back out and is now flush with the corner. It is not pressed up tightly against it because I have a 89 and that was when there were screws instead of clips so I don't know if I can get it any tighter but it looks good now.

And then I was messing with my hood trying to get it to close better. I noticed the latch mechanism had this screw inside the spring. So I turned the screw so that it went further inward and when I closed the hood it was a lot better. So I did that some more so now my hood closes right with the top of the headlights. No more big space for air to get under.

And I went to the dealer and go some NH565 Touch Up paint and painted in those black primered spots on my Fenders. It doesn't look great but from a distance it is a lot less noticeable than the black spots so that is at least and improvement but I need to run another coat on top to get rid of the milky look.

The Headlight screw thing is easy as hell, it's a 30 second job. All you have to do is put the Screwdriver to it and turn it, the Screw is hidden by the closed hood but when you open it it is right above the light.

And I also found out my front end pieces above the Headlights aren't bent, so I can get Hood Pins soon.
